Home
last modified time | relevance | path

Searched refs:nv_fb (Results 1 – 3 of 3) sorted by relevance

/dports/misc/rump/buildrump.sh-b914579/src/sys/external/bsd/drm2/dist/drm/nouveau/
H A Dnouveau_display.c235 struct nouveau_framebuffer *nv_fb, in nouveau_framebuffer_init() argument
240 struct drm_framebuffer *fb = &nv_fb->base; in nouveau_framebuffer_init()
244 nv_fb->nvbo = nvbo; in nouveau_framebuffer_init()
250 nv_fb->r_dma = NvEvoFB32; in nouveau_framebuffer_init()
253 nv_fb->r_dma = NvEvoFB16; in nouveau_framebuffer_init()
255 nv_fb->r_dma = NvEvoVRAM_LP; in nouveau_framebuffer_init()
258 case 8: nv_fb->r_format = 0x1e00; break; in nouveau_framebuffer_init()
259 case 15: nv_fb->r_format = 0xe900; break; in nouveau_framebuffer_init()
260 case 16: nv_fb->r_format = 0xe800; break; in nouveau_framebuffer_init()
262 case 32: nv_fb->r_format = 0xcf00; break; in nouveau_framebuffer_init()
[all …]
H A Dnouveau_nv50_display.c612 struct nouveau_framebuffer *nv_fb = nouveau_framebuffer(fb); in nv50_display_flip_next() local
706 evo_data(push, nv_fb->r_dma); in nv50_display_flip_next()
712 evo_data(push, nv_fb->nvbo->bo.offset >> 8); in nv50_display_flip_next()
715 evo_data(push, nv_fb->r_pitch); in nv50_display_flip_next()
716 evo_data(push, nv_fb->r_format); in nv50_display_flip_next()
719 evo_data(push, nv_fb->nvbo->bo.offset >> 8); in nv50_display_flip_next()
722 evo_data(push, nv_fb->r_pitch); in nv50_display_flip_next()
723 evo_data(push, nv_fb->r_format); in nv50_display_flip_next()
729 nouveau_bo_ref(nv_fb->nvbo, &head->image); in nv50_display_flip_next()
/dports/misc/rump/buildrump.sh-b914579/src/sys/external/bsd/drm2/dist/drm/nouveau/dispnv04/
H A Dnouveau_dispnv04_overlay.c107 struct nouveau_framebuffer *nv_fb = nouveau_framebuffer(fb); in nv10_update_plane() local
138 ret = nouveau_bo_pin(nv_fb->nvbo, TTM_PL_FLAG_VRAM); in nv10_update_plane()
142 nv_plane->cur = nv_fb->nvbo; in nv10_update_plane()
148 nv_wr32(dev, NV_PVIDEO_OFFSET_BUFF(flip), nv_fb->nvbo->bo.offset); in nv10_update_plane()
168 nv_fb->nvbo->bo.offset + fb->offsets[1]); in nv10_update_plane()
358 struct nouveau_framebuffer *nv_fb = nouveau_framebuffer(fb); in nv04_update_plane() local
386 ret = nouveau_bo_pin(nv_fb->nvbo, TTM_PL_FLAG_VRAM); in nv04_update_plane()
390 nv_plane->cur = nv_fb->nvbo; in nv04_update_plane()
398 nv_fb->nvbo->bo.offset); in nv04_update_plane()